Transaction 6e8656ce223242e8a87458aa30532ab6044045c44bfb43a3d430e506e634312f
1 Input
2 Outputs
- 6e8656ce223242e8a87458aa30532ab6044045c44bfb43a3d430e506e634312f:0
- 6e8656ce223242e8a87458aa30532ab6044045c44bfb43a3d430e506e634312f:1
value 6302857
address 14mVeKDM8n4CD8kdH5m92rE2zqN7ke2t9A
value 42000000
address 1BBty3nF6LAtyqUN3qi9skDuRXngmSvzPw